pow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Сравнение СУБД [игнор отключен] [закрыт для гостей] / Maintenance plan - стоит ли включать sp_recompile?
19 сообщений из 19, страница 1 из 1
Maintenance plan - стоит ли включать sp_recompile?
    #36446491
Sinix
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Условия описывал в http://www.sql.ru/forum/actualthread.aspx?tid=729017:

Sql Server 2008 SP1 Standard + CU5 (10.0.2746.0), пачка мелких баз, на некоторых табличках - постоянная фрагментация индексов (за три дня - под 90%), нагрузка - в рабочее время.

Подкинули идею включать в план обслуживания sp_recompile.
Смущает, что
1) sql server сам рекомпилирует неэффективные планы и что-то мне подсказывает что никакого выигрыша не будет.

2) как вызывать sp_recompile, учитывая что часть процедур обращается к таблицам ч/з синонимы
а) для всех процедур/триггеров
б) для всех таблиц/view

Кстати, неплохой whitepaper по рекомпиляции планов:
http://technet.microsoft.com/en-us/library/cc966425(en-us).aspx
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36446520
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
dbcc freeproccache?

-------------------------
There’s no silver bullet!
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36446525
Dimitry Sibiryakov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Sinix
Sql Server 2008 SP1 Standard + CU5 (10.0.2746.0), пачка мелких баз, на
некоторых табличках - постоянная фрагментация индексов (за три дня - под
90%), нагрузка - в рабочее время.

Выкинь нафиг этот MS SQL, переходи на Oracle.
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36446688
Siemargl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Dimitry Sibiryakov
Выкинь нафиг этот MS SQL, переходи на Oracle.


И как Вы себе представляете Оракл с пачкой мелких баз на одном сервере??

Это как раз нормально для MS, FB и ASA =)


То ТС - не трогайте на мелких базах ничего, пока оно вас не трогает - закешируется и мешать не будет.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36446781
Dimitry Sibiryakov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Siemargl
И как Вы себе представляете Оракл с пачкой мелких баз на одном сервере??

Специально чтобы не делать подобных глупостей, ребята из Oracle изобрели
схемы.
Posted via ActualForum NNTP Server 1.4
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36446895
Sinix
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Всем отписавшимся спасибо.

По пунктам:
locky - ага, что-то я ступил - самый простой вариант. Другой вопрос - надо ли оно вообще? Я (наивный) всю жисть был уверен, что sql server достаточно умён, чтоб рефрешить неэффективные планы. Гугль по этой теме отмалчивается.

Siemargl
ага, сам придерживаюсь той же точки зрения.

Dimitry Sibiryakov
Не поверите, схемы есть и в MS Sql. Надеюсь, вы догадываетесь, что один сервак может хостить базы различных приложений?;)
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36446948
Siemargl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Dimitry Sibiryakov,

Я знаю, но тогда ТС придется возиться с настройкой или приложения или схем базы. И наверное ему лезть туда без подготовки еще рано =)

Sinix - про хостить Вы не совсем в тему. Схемы в MS и ORA - разные сутью.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447021
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
SinixВсем отписавшимся спасибо.
По пунктам:
locky - ага, что-то я ступил - самый простой вариант. Другой вопрос - надо ли оно вообще? Я (наивный) всю жисть был уверен, что sql server достаточно умён, чтоб рефрешить неэффективные планы. Гугль по этой теме отмалчивается.

Можно делать. Можно не делать.
Я на одной из инсталляций делаю.
Я думаю - хуже не будет.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447028
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Dimitry Sibiryakov
Siemargl
И как Вы себе представляете Оракл с пачкой мелких баз на одном сервере??

Специально чтобы не делать подобных глупостей, ребята из Oracle изобрели
схемы.

Угу....
И ораклоиды ими пользуются, кстати.
Например, расскладывая "блоки" приложения по схемам.
После чего возникает вопрос - каким бодуном на одном инстансе оракла я могу поднять несколько экземпляров приложения.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447129
Yo.!
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
locky
Угу....
И ораклоиды ими пользуются, кстати.
Например, расскладывая "блоки" приложения по схемам.
После чего возникает вопрос - каким бодуном на одном инстансе оракла я могу поднять несколько экземпляров приложения.
если в туповатом приложении зашиты имена схем насмерть - никак. приклада при инсталяции обязана спрашивать имена схем.
схемы в мсскл уже почти похожи на оракле, просто уровень разработчиков еще слабоват для понимания где нужны схемы, а где отдельный инстанс. в оракле же этим фичам десятилетия, потому и используются более адекватно. например для ораклойда стандартный вариант разложить базы офисов по схемам в одном инстансе, мсскл-гайз же вечно плодят отдельную базу под каждый офис, в результате бэкапы на каждый офис свой бэкап на свое время, неэффективная управление памятью, в купе со слегка ущербным инструментарием ЕМ доставляет много прекрасных часов адб.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447149
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Yo.!если в туповатом приложении зашиты имена схем насмерть - никак. приклада при инсталяции обязана спрашивать имена схем.

К сожалению, те системы с которыми я работаю не имеют инсталляций.
А вот держать на серверах стопицоттыщ разных версий этих систем мне приходится.
И наличие туевой хучи поднятых оракловых инстансов (которые я пока не научился загонять в idle, как это умеет делать Sql Server) - меня расстраивает.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447154
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Yo.!неэффективная управление памятью, в купе со слегка ущербным инструментарием ЕМ
Рыдалъ. Навзрыд.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447199
Yo.!
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
locky
К сожалению, те системы с которыми я работаю не имеют инсталляций.
А вот держать на серверах стопицоттыщ разных версий этих систем мне приходится.
И наличие туевой хучи поднятых оракловых инстансов (которые я пока не научился загонять в idle, как это умеет делать Sql Server) - меня расстраивает.
да, согласен - типичная ситуация в РФ. вроде как серьезный бизнес, критические базы, присматривают за этим хозяйством уборщица или лапоть по совместительству который оракл в глаза не видел. мне вот не понятно тайный смысл доверять стопицоттыщ таким спецам ...
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447310
Siemargl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Yo.!- типичная ситуация в РФ. вроде как серьезный бизнес, критические базы, присматривают за этим хозяйством уборщица или лапоть по совместительству который оракл в глаза не видел. мне вот не понятно тайный смысл доверять стопицоттыщ таким спецам ...

Не надо, не в РФ, написано же.


locky, если почитатете доку по Ораклу и попробуете, может быть удивлены.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447316
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Yo.!да, согласен - типичная ситуация в РФ. вроде как серьезный бизнес, критические базы, присматривают за этим хозяйством уборщица или лапоть по совместительству который оракл в глаза не видел. мне вот не понятно тайный смысл доверять стопицоттыщ таким спецам ...
Не рф.
И не уборщицы.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447319
locky
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Siemargllocky, если почитатете доку по Ораклу и попробуете, может быть удивлены.
если есть конкретный тынц, чего крутить, чтобы неактивный оракл "засыпал" - буду признателен.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447627
pkarklin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Sinix,

Уж если что и включать в МР, то ALTER INDEX ... REBUILD для "некоторых табличек".
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447633
pkarklin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Yo.!например для ораклойда стандартный вариант разложить базы офисов по схемам в одном инстансе, мсскл-гайз же вечно плодят отдельную базу под каждый офис, в результате бэкапы на каждый офис свой бэкап на свое время, неэффективная управление памятью, в купе со слегка ущербным инструментарием ЕМ доставляет много прекрасных часов адб.

Тут, IMHO, проблема не "ораклоиды" версус "мсскл-гайз" а вообще в здравом смыле - делать под каждый офис свою базу в MS SQL\схему в Oracle, или, таки сделать все по-человечески.
...
Рейтинг: 0 / 0
Maintenance plan - стоит ли включать sp_recompile?
    #36447680
Siemargl
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
lockySiemargllocky, если почитатете доку по Ораклу и попробуете, может быть удивлены.
если есть конкретный тынц, чего крутить, чтобы неактивный оракл "засыпал" - буду признателен.

Если есть конкретно поставленный вопрос - задавайте в ветку по Ораклу. Я пока говорил про схемы.
...
Рейтинг: 0 / 0
19 сообщений из 19, страница 1 из 1
Форумы / Сравнение СУБД [игнор отключен] [закрыт для гостей] / Maintenance plan - стоит ли включать sp_recompile?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]